US Civil War, Battle of Shiloh, also called the Battle of Pittsburg Landing, Tennessee, April 6-7, 1862. Corinth Road separated the Union forces under the command of General Ulysses Grant, at right, and the Confederate forces on the left. The commemorative print by published McCormick Harvesting Machine Co. in 1885, features a bright red harvester untouched by the battle. The battle scene was copied from Theophile Poilpot's painting of the battle (lithograph)
